International Day for Persons with Disabilities
The Town of Whitby's Accessibility Advisory Committee, in partnership with the Whitby Public Library, invites the public to participate in its second annual event to mark the International Day of Persons with Disabilities. Participants will have the opportunity to participate in the stations that demonstrate some of the day-to-day challenges faced by people with disabilities and to see how barriers to full participation can be removed. The event starts at 9:30am at the Whitby Public Library - Central Branch. For more information call Michele Cotton at (905) 430-4300 ex2331.
